Review Recruitment Process and Candidate Screening
Ask about the agency’s methodology for sourcing and vetting candidates. A thorough screening process should include detailed background checks, skills assessments, and verification of professional credentials. Transparent communication about how candidates are evaluated will give you confidence that the recommended applicants meet your quality standards without wasting your time on unsuitable matches.
